Output 19616ff153b0c7087f7352e1ea29d51f04f562e2b7d658ba26a4483c3f709065:0

value
362700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 574a89024be6b6e74b3419734aee2dac90466e09 OP_EQUAL
address
39ea12dQpBw4bz4AEHcAgqA11zpLY4kLu6
transaction
19616ff153b0c7087f7352e1ea29d51f04f562e2b7d658ba26a4483c3f709065